Abstract
Chaos optimization method was proposed for combination optimization.Two kinds of operations for solution matrix,“exchanging operation”and“shifting operation”,were defined.And in the process of optimization,the operations were implemented in solution matrix.The operation positions could be determined by chaos searching.When the problem is complex,the simulated annealing method can be implemented to improve the optimization effect.The simulation results prove that the efficiency of the algorithm is higher than others,and the strategy can be applied in a lot of engineering problems.
